And there are tons of third party clients. I think Tusky is the best one I’ve seen for Android, and there’s an interesting web-based one called Elk that’s very nice. You load up https://elk.zone and then use it as a front-end to sign in to your server.

elk-zone/elk is an open source project licensed under MIT License which is an OSI approved license.
The primary programming language of elk is Vue.
